About Cryin' Coyote Barbecue
Cryin' Coyote Barbecue, nestled in the heart of Cave Creek since 2023, elevates barbecue to an art form. Family-owned and operated, this culinary haven specializes in tantalizing, slow-smoked barbecue meats cooked to perfection. Their ribs, brisket,... More

Cryin' Coyote Barbecue is a great place to enjoy true slow-smoked BBQ. The brisket is tender with a rich smoky flavor, and the ribs are cooked just right with a satisfying bite. The sides complement the meats perfectly, making for a well-rounded meal. Everything tastes freshly prepared and thoughtfully seasoned. The atmosphere is casual and welcoming, and the staff are friendly and attentive. It’s a dependable local BBQ spot when you’re craving smoky, flavorful comfort food.
